Environmental parametrics is the practice of quantifying and analyzing the impact of environmental factors on architectural design. It involves gathering data related to climate, topography, solar orientation, wind patterns, and other relevant variables. This data is then used to inform and influence design decisions, allowing architects to create buildings that respond to their surroundings in a sustainable and efficient manner.

One notable example is the design of a passive solar house in a cold climate. By utilizing environmental parametrics, the architect analyzed the sun’s path, local wind patterns, and insulation requirements. The resulting design optimized solar gain, minimized heat loss, and ensured comfortable living conditions throughout the year.

ARCH 4170.80 takes into account various environmental factors when designing sustainable structures. These factors include solar radiation, wind patterns, thermal comfort, daylight availability, and water management. Through detailed analysis, architects gain insights into how these factors interact and impact the building’s performance.
Accurate data collection and analysis are critical in ARCH 4170.80. Advanced sensors, remote sensing technologies, and computational simulations enable architects to gather precise data and evaluate different design alternatives. This data-driven approach empowers architects to make informed decisions and create buildings that are responsive to their surroundings.

Implementing environmental parametrics in architecture does come with its own set of challenges. Architects may face difficulties in accessing accurate and comprehensive environmental data, especially in less documented regions. The complexity of modeling environmental variables and the associated computational requirements can also pose challenges.
Additionally, there might be limitations to the scope and applicability of ARCH 4170.80. Different architectural styles and contexts may require tailored approaches, and the effectiveness of environmental parametrics may vary. It is essential to strike a balance between the analytical capabilities of the approach and the need for creativity and human intuition in design.
As technology continues to advance, new trends and innovations in environmental parametrics are expected to emerge. Machine learning and artificial intelligence algorithms can enhance the accuracy and efficiency of data analysis, leading to more precise design solutions. Integration with Building Information Modeling (BIM) platforms also presents opportunities for seamless collaboration and information exchange.
The future of environmental parametrics holds the potential to revolutionize architectural design, enabling architects to create even more sustainable and harmonious built environments.
